X-Git-Url: http://gitweb.michael.orlitzky.com/?a=blobdiff_plain;f=doc%2FTODO;h=4d8ec9a4965e17cf5d4ec4de302e9a4098adef1d;hb=8b5fd854c3d6a22e2977eac78d5ae2e756d8a223;hp=6bce0fbf735b17d894ae5eb72bb1aa22277c25af;hpb=193f0c75bad08b084868cbb9197dfcee83338713;p=dead%2Fhtsn-import.git diff --git a/doc/TODO b/doc/TODO index 6bce0fb..4d8ec9a 100644 --- a/doc/TODO +++ b/doc/TODO @@ -4,12 +4,16 @@ 2. Write a test for test/xml/Odds_XML-long-import.xml once it no longer takes 10 minutes to import (Postgres only?). -3. Write a test for the ON DELETE CASCADE behavior. +3. Add support the the second type of weatherxml (see man page). -4. Add top-level message tables for all types so that we can link all - records to a message and use the message's time stamp to (cascade) - delete old data. +4. There are a few remaining document types that we need to parse + before "version one point oh." This list refers to an + old proprietary implementation, sorry: -5. Drop the many-to-many relation between at least odds and - odds_games, since duplicate games are highly unlikely and the table - will grow without bound. + * jfilexml + * Schedule_Changes_XML + * SportInfoListing + +5. Update the list of schemagen files in htsn-import.cabal. + +6. Derive the SportInfo test file paths from the DTD list when completed.